What Wavelength Is Used For Tattoo Removal. Since the most common ink color used by tattoo artists is black, the 1064 nm wavelength is the most commonly used laser. Our technicians use the picoway laser, which can utilize different wavelengths to. The core function of lasers in tattoo removal is to break down the ink particles trapped in the dermis layer of the skin. Additional wavelengths that some practitioners use are 755 nm. How are different wavelengths used in tattoo removal? Various types of lasers are used in tattoo removal treatments, and each has its specific wavelength that is effective on. Lasers emit highly concentrated beams of light at specific wavelengths, which are then absorbed by the ink particles in the tattoo.
